你查询的IP:[221.134.7.21]  地理位置:印度

最新查询221.199.131.98 122.240.132.188 123.103.148.158 119.232.132.109 118.230.180.206 124.160.229.160 124.126.101.200 124.200.176.235 221.130.159.246 221.134.7.21 210.79.64.73 203.223.206.2 118.88.128.178 119.41.187.20 219.72.233.196 114.54.173.16 121.46.10.207 210.14.112.248 59.108.45.80 60.252.182.95 202.22.248.254 210.52.225.225 117.48.187.176 117.60.243.98 123.137.175.118 121.68.153.59 123.144.70.75 203.187.160.80 116.69.178.73 116.213.64.223 202.14.235.49